🥘 Ingredients

10 items
  • 150 grams crushed graham crackers
  • 60 grams unsalted butter
  • 500 grams low-fat cottage cheese
  • 200 grams greek yogurt
  • 30 grams whey protein powder, vanilla flavored
  • 75 ml honey
  • 3 large eggs
  • 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
  • 1 teaspoon lemon zest
  • 0.25 teaspoon salt

📝 Instructions

11 steps
1

Preheat your oven to 170°C (340°F) and line the bottom of a 9-inch springform pan with parchment paper.

2

In a medium-sized bowl, mix the crushed graham crackers and melted butter together until the mixture resembles wet sand.

3

Press the mixture into the bottom of the prepared springform pan to form the crust. Use the back of a spoon to compact it evenly. Set aside.

4

In a blender or food processor, combine the cottage cheese, Greek yogurt, whey protein powder, and honey. Blend until smooth and creamy.

5

Add the eggs one at a time, blending briefly after each addition until fully incorporated.

6

Add the vanilla extract, lemon zest, and salt, and blend again until well combined.

7

Pour the cheesecake filling over the prepared crust in the springform pan, smoothing the top with a spatula.

8

Place the pan in the oven and bake for 50-60 minutes, or until the edges are set and the center slightly jiggles when shaken.

9

Turn off the oven, crack the door open slightly, and let the cheesecake cool in the oven for 1 hour. This helps prevent cracks.

10

After it has cooled, refrigerate the cheesecake for at least 4 hours, or overnight, to set completely.

11

Before serving, carefully remove the cheesecake from the springform pan. Slice and enjoy!
